Getting Started
If you are going to try your hands on cooking the first time, make sure you find the recipes which aren’t too complicated, as you may not enjoy being overwhelmed by the recipe with unusual ingredients or difficult steps. Read the entire cooking recipe carefully before starting, and make certain you have all the ingredients, appliances and utensils ready.
Understanding all the directions is vital, and make certain that you’ve enough time to finish if off from the time you might have taking place. Collect all of the ingredients in a, and measure each ingredient before cooking. Always wash both hands with tepid to warm water and wear an apron ahead of cooking. Deal very carefully with raw meat, fish, poultry and egg products.

Trying Your Own Cooking Recipes
Once you start feeling at ease with cooking, you can get creative by tinkering with some ingredients such as substituting beans for carrots or beans for meats, and so on. You can also utilize various herbs and spices, as each of them gives different flavours and aromas. Try tinkering with different textures and colours inside meals. You can take one kind of dish and learn plenty of variations. Try some international recipes too like Chinese, Indian, Italian, Spanish, Continental and southern cooking recipes.
